From My Lewisham Home.
As I stand on my Lewisham balcony
I stare at the sight in front of me,
From right to left as far as I can see
The O2 Arena to theLondoneye.
From my Lewisham home the newly mowed green
The tree with white blossom the most beautiful I have seen,
The caretaker is busy keeping my estate clean
The SNT keeping us safe, you and me.
From my Lewisham home I come and go
From Lewisham I go on the Docklands rail line,
From my home I can get to the city in a very short time
From Lewisham I can get to the O2 too.
From my Lewisham home I can see a bus
That can take me to King’s Cross St. Pancras.,
I can go toCrystalPalacewithout any fuss
Thank you Lewisham for my freedom pass.
I can go to the market and loads of shops
I can go to Blackheath, time never stops,
There is so much to do, so much to see
From Lewisham I can go to the cinema at West India Quay.
I have lived in Lewisham over 25 years
In the same flat this must say a lot
Lewisham is my home where I laid my hat
As I look out my window I can’t add to that.
Lillian Williamson April 2012
